One poem element

What is...(any one of following)?

  • Parallelism: Middle couplets often balance in meaning, tone, and imagery

  • Tone Patterns: Classical poetry follows strict tonal rules from Mandarin’s level and oblique tones

  • Conciseness: Each character carries layered meaning; poems are brief but powerful

  • Imagery: Nature, seasons, and landscapes often symbolize emotions or philosophy

  • Rhyme: Lines often end with the same rhyme sound, especially even-numbered lines
